-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
任务实施--存储过程应用 任务 任务实施– 创建存储过程 任务描述 创建名为lEmployee的存储过程,其功能为:在员工表employee中查找符合性别和超过指定工资条件的员工详细信息。 设计过程——创建带参数的存储过程 分析: 1.参数是什么? 2.如何定义? 3.查询语句如何写?性别是男,工资大于2000的员工详细信息。 4.创建存储过程的语法格式? 任务实施--创建存储过程 任务实施--创建存储过程 任务实施--执行存储过程 任务描述 利用存储过程lEmployee,查找工资超过4000元的的男员工和工资超过3000元女员工的详细信息。 设计过程——执行存储过程 分析: 1.使用参数名传递参数值 2.按位置传递参数值 3.两种方式的区别 任务实施--执行存储过程 任务实施--执行存储过程 任务实施--创建带输出参数的存储过程 任务描述 创建带返回参数的存储过程求两个整数的和。 设计过程——创建带输出参数的存储过程 分析: 1.输入参数是什么?如何定义?什么类型? 2.输出参数是什么?如何定义?什么类型? 3.表达式:SET @RESULT = @N1 + @N2 4.As后面的 SQL语句是什么? 任务实施--创建存储过程 任务实施--创建带输出参数的存储过程 任务实施——执行带输出参数的存储过程 任务描述 执行创建的PSUM存储过程。 设计过程——执行带输出参数的存储过程 分析 1.要先声明输出参数。DECLARE 2.执行语句的语法格式: 3.没有输出参数,只有输入参数的情况下如何写? 4.加上输出参数如何写? 5.如果想把结果显示出来要用什么语句? 任务实施--执行带输出参数的存储过程 任务 任务实施– 存储过程的应用 任务描述 在商品表中,创建指定商品编号的删除操作的存储过程。 设计过程——删除数据的存储过程 分析: 1.有无参数,参数是什么?输入还是输出? 2. 是什么操作?语法格式是什么? 3.删除ProductID=1的记录。 任务实施--创建存储过程 任务实施--存储过程的应用 任务实施--存储过程的应用 任务描述 在商品表中,创建指定编号的商品增加销售量的存储过程。 设计过程——更新数据的存储过程 分析: 1.有无参数?几个?如何定义? 2.什么操作?语法格式是什么? 3.表达式如何写? 任务实施--创建存储过程 任务实施--存储过程的应用 任务实施--存储过程的应用 任务描述 执行上一任务创建的存储过程。 设计过程——执行存储过程 分析: 1.通过查询语句查询编号为32的商品信息。 2.执行存储过程。 3.通过查询语句查询修改过的编号为32的商品信息。 任务实施--存储过程的应用 任务实施--存储过程的应用 任务描述 创建实现商品表的插入操作的存储过程。 设计过程——插入数据的存储过程 分析: 1.插入要定义几个参数 2. 过程体如何来写?插入语句的语法格式是什么? 3. ProductID是主键,要慎重处理。 任务实施--存储过程的应用 任务实施--存储过程的应用 任务实施--存储过程的应用 谢谢! 在线教务辅导网: 更多课程配套课件资源请访问在线教务辅导网 * 情境3、应用开发--任务3、程序设计 复习回顾 任务 任务 存储过程(Stored Procedure)是一组完成特定功能的Transact-SQL语句集,经编译后存储在数据库中,用户调用过程名和给出参数来调用它们 任务实施—创建和执行存储过程 任务描述: 创建一个名为ptuser的存储过程,用于查询用户的信息 设计过程——创建不带参数的存储过程 分析: 1.由于没有任何的指定条件,每次执行存储过程都是查询所有的用户信息,所以属于不带参数的存储过程。 2.查询用户的信息 的查询语句怎么写? 任务实施—创建和执行存储过程 任务实施—创建和执行存储过程 任务描述 执行名为ptuser的存储过程。 设计过程——执行不带参数的存储过程 分析: 存储过程创建成功后,用户可以执行存储过程来检查存储过程的返回结果。 任务实施—创建和执行存储过程 任务实施—创建和执行存储过程 任务描述 创建一个存储过程Pequips,实现根据设备编号获取设备信息的功能。 设计过程——创建带参数的存储过程 分析:根据指定的设备编号号来获取信息,所以存储过程的参数为@equid,在查询设备信息时,设备编号为查询的条件。 1.创建查询语句查询设备编号为A3的设备信息 2.理解什么时候用到参数 3.参数如何定义 4.参数如何运用到查询语句中 5.创建存储过程 任务实施—创建和执行存储过程 任务实施—创建和
您可能关注的文档
- SQLServer2008数据库管理与开发教程第2版王雨竹张玉花张星第12章基于CS结构的数据库开发技术课件教学.ppt
- SQLServer2008数据库管理与开发教程第2版王雨竹张玉花张星第13章基于BS结构的数据库开发技术课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第1章数据库基础课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第2章数据库管理课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第3章SQLServer表管理1课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第3章SQLServer表管理2课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第5章简单查询和函数课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第6章检索数据课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第7章高级查询课件教学.ppt
- SQLServer2008数据库开发经典案例教程&习题解答等-吕玉桂第9章数据库的设计课件教学.ppt
- SQLServer2008数据库项目教程韩永印王勇情境3、应用开发--任务4、开发案例课件教学.ppt
- SQLServer2008数据库项目教程韩永印王勇数据库技术课程介绍课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第2章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第3章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第4章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第5章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第6章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第7章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第8章课件教学.ppt
- SQLServer2008数据库应用教程第2版邱李华李晓黎任华冉兆春第9章课件教学.ppt
文档评论(0)